Monday is moving day for people living beneath Seattle’s Alaskan Way viaduct.

As the project to build a tunnel works its way north, the state is sweeping into the area Monday to move homeless people out of the construction zone near Yesler Way for safety reasons. Two homeless people have been killed in state construction zones.

Signs warning of the eviction went up a few days ago. If belongings are left behind, the state will take photographs of the items and store them.

Millions of dollars are budgeted to help commuters and businesses affected by the construction. There’s even money to build a museum. Seattlepi.com reports that homeless advocates are upset that there’s nothing for the homeless.

Estimates of the number of people living under the viaduct vary widely, between ten and 100.

City workers have visited homeless people living under the viaduct to offer them shelter space.
